BUDAPEST, Dec. 7 - OTP Bank, Hungary's largest bank, said that it is looking for further acquisition opportunities in Ukraine after having lost out in a bid to buy UkrSibbank, the country's fifth-largest bank, Interfax-Ukraine reported.
The Ukrainian government announced late Thursday that it will start talks with BNP Paribas on the sale of a 51% stake in UkrSibbank. The French bank reportedly offered USD 300-350 mln for the stake, beating bids by OTP and big multinationals such as Societe Generale, Commerzbank, Erste Bank and Banca Intesa.
